Output 33243ca5c110d4542dec1510953e71b321228fad4e249f581a218b963fa5f2f6:1

value
1553215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9284a4971f611219074a7697e90343d345529a OP_EQUAL
address
3EWJ3f9oPTn26nyjeSuYpMf9uaEyx78BjN
transaction
33243ca5c110d4542dec1510953e71b321228fad4e249f581a218b963fa5f2f6
spent
true